On the problem of equation of state for the Λ - field
Abstract
Recently found accelarated expansion of our Universe is due to the presence of a new kind of matter called "
Λ
- field" or quintessence. The limitations on its equation of state are found from the fact of its unclustering at all scales much smaller than the cosmological horizon. It is discussed how these limitations affect on the possibility to approximate the accelarated expansion by such cosmological models as the model of Chaplygin gas.
